Yokosuka, Japan
[caption id="attachment_14449" align="alignnone" width="618"]
Construction Mechanic 2nd Class Tristan de Delva, a Seabee with Construction Diving Detachment Alfa (CDDA), Underwater Construction Team 2, completes a three-hour dive on July 12, in Truman Bay adjacent to Commander Fleet Activities Yokosuka. CDDA is assessing the Harbor Master Pier in order to develop a comprehensive repair plan that will extend the facilitys service life providing critical berthing space for U.S. 7th Fleet assets. CDDA is on the first stop of their six-month deployment, where they are conducting inspections, maintenance, and repairs of various underwater and waterfront facilities in support of the U.S. Pacific Fleet. Photo by Construction Mechanic 2nd Class Ben McCallum.
Shiroky Lan, Ukraine
Exercise Sea Breeze 2017 is a U.S. and Ukraine co-hosted multinational maritime exercise held in the Black Sea to enhance the interoperability of participating nations and strengthen maritime security in the region.
